Bertold of Regensburg vs. Order of Friars Minor

Bertold of Regensburg (c. 1220 – 13 December 1272) was a German preacher during the high Middle Ages. The Order of Friars Minor (also called the Franciscans, the Franciscan Order, or the Seraphic Order; postnominal abbreviation O.F.M.) is a mendicant Catholic religious order, founded in 1209 by Francis of Assisi.
